You will arrive at the island of Patmos, a verdant, a blessed mountainous paradise considered one of the world’s loveliest destinations. This is the place where, as many people believe, the Book of Revelations was written by John the Apostle in a mountainside grotto, where he heard the voice of God. At the top of the mountain, within the white walls of Hora, the monastery that was founded in his honour in 1088 still stands guard above this holy island.
